Glaucoma treatment is critical to preserving vision and preventing vision loss from this progressive eye condition. Glaucoma, a group of eye conditions that damage the optic nerve, is the leading cause of vision loss.Understanding treatment options is crucial for those diagnosed with this condition.

  • What are the types of glaucoma surgery?

    Common types include trabeculectomy, laser trabeculoplasty, and the insertion of a drainage device.

  • How can I cure my glaucoma?

    While there is no cure for glaucoma, treatments are available to manage symptoms and prevent progression.

  • How often should glaucoma patients be checked?

    Patients should have regular check-ups every 3-6 months or as advised by their ophthalmologist.

  • Will I go blind with glaucoma?

    Glaucoma can cause blindness if untreated, but early detection and treatment can prevent it. Regular eye exams are key.
